Winter Knitted Sweater - China Glaze 'Lemon Fizz'

Hi everyone,

Today's manicure came about from our challenge of "complimentary colours off a colour wheel" over at Adventures In Stamping. After looking at the colour wheel, nothing appealed to me at all! Red and green, blue and orange, purple and yellow. Purple and yellow? That sounds interesting...

When I looked at my available polishes, I then thought of a traditional winter knitted sweater. This is what I came up with;



I have used:
Basecoat - Seche Clear
Colour on ring finger - two coats of China Glaze 'Spontaneous'
Colour on remaining fingers - three coats of China Glaze 'Lemon Fizz'
Top coat - Seche Vite
Stamping and sponging- China Glaze 'Spontaneous'
Plate - NC03 from Nailz Craze

I'm putting it out in the universe, I do not like this manicure at all. I strongly dislike complimentary colours. If I ever did this design again, I would not try a gradient with colours that do not blend well. What was I thinking?

Yet... I love my purple 'Spontaneous' polish and I'm glad I got to wear it. I love my new Nailz Craze plate and I'm happy that I tried something completely out of my comfort zone.
